The Big Coin Report Take

Nick Pell's discussion on the Jordan Harbinger podcast highlighted the rapid growth and ethical complexities of online gambling, advocating for its legality but also critical examination. This matters for the crypto market as digital currencies are frequently used for transactions on these platforms, meaning regulatory scrutiny or societal concerns around online betting can directly impact crypto adoption and utility. The key takeaway is the need for a balanced approach to regulation, acknowledging both the industry's expansion and its potential societal costs. Moving forward, watch for increased legislative efforts to manage online gambling, which could influence crypto's role in this evolving sector.
